Mutula Kilonzo, Kenyan lawyer and politician, Kenyan Minister of Justice (b. 1948)

Mutula Kilonzo, born on July 2, 1948, and passing on April 27, 2013, was a formidable figure in Kenya’s public life, remembered both as a distinguished Senior Counsel and an influential politician. His career trajectory was marked by significant contributions across the legal fraternity and various government ministries, culminating in his election as a Senator for his home county.

Before venturing into the political arena, Mutula Kilonzo established himself as a highly respected legal mind. The title Senior Counsel, bestowed upon him, is a prestigious designation in the Kenyan legal system, recognizing lawyers who have demonstrated exceptional merit, integrity, and significant contributions to the legal profession. This esteemed background undoubtedly shaped his approach to public service, imbuing his political roles with meticulousness and a deep understanding of the law.

A Distinguished Ministerial Career

Kilonzo's journey in politics saw him hold several crucial ministerial portfolios, each playing a vital role in national development. He served as the Minister of Education, a challenging yet pivotal role focusing on shaping the future of Kenya's youth through policy and infrastructure development within the education sector.

Prior to this, he had served as the Minister for Nairobi Metropolitan Development. In this capacity, he was instrumental in overseeing the planning, development, and improvement of urban infrastructure and services within the capital region, aiming to enhance the livability and economic potential of Nairobi and its environs.

One of his most impactful periods was arguably as the Minister for Justice and Constitutional Affairs. His tenure in this ministry coincided with a critical phase in Kenya's history, immediately following the post-election violence of 2007 and leading up to the promulgation of the new constitution in 2010. Kilonzo played a crucial role in steering legislative reforms, promoting judicial independence, and advocating for the implementation of the new constitutional order, which significantly redefined governance in Kenya.

Political Affiliation and Final Electoral Triumph

Politically, Mutula Kilonzo was a prominent member of the Orange Democratic Movement-Kenya (ODM-Kenya). This party was a significant player in Kenya's multi-party democracy, eventually evolving into the Wiper Democratic Movement, a testament to the dynamic nature of Kenyan political alliances and realignments. His commitment to public service saw him successfully contest the 2013 general elections, the first under the new constitutional dispensation, where he was overwhelmingly elected to represent Makueni County as its Senator. This role, in the newly established Senate (the upper house of Parliament), underscored his dedication to devolution and representing the interests of his constituents at a national level. Tragically, his impactful career was cut short just months after taking office, leaving a void in Kenya's political and legal landscape.
